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
95541305276 237 701135 410238343 48991964091
689 584169507
689 584169507
529878895 3677 22992 377546431
All about undefined
Interested in learning more?
689 584169507
529878895 3677 22992 377546431
See more
59782631622 361 92754
004407 468 19414846 5943845
See more
4970368462 95
78392 95 9878 0995176
See more